Subject: Only Service Tax and no Personal Tax
Dear Mr. Chidambaram, I think you should take the bold step of removing personal taxes altogether and bring about a lot more services under Service Tax. This way a person who spends more will pay more tax and obviously it would be the people who have more money that will spend more. Have a structured Service Tax by levying higher tax services that are used by the rich. For example service tax at hotels should be depending on their star status. So a 5-star can have a tax of 30% and a 1-star could have a tax of 10%. Similar ratings should be given to restaurants also. Similarly have a higher tax for Business class Air Fare, First Class AC etc. Apply the same logic to everything from hotels to schools.
